Uchytel’ (Uzhhorod)

Uchytel’ (Uzhhorod) [«Учитель»; Teacher]. A monthly organ of the School Administration of Subcarpathian Ruthenia (see Pedagogical periodicals), published in 1920–36 in Uzhhorod. It was edited by Ivan Pankevych, S. Bochek, and Yuliian Revai. It helped to instill Ukrainian consciousness among the population of Transcarpathia.
